question:como freir un huevo sin salarlo

answer:Para freír un huevo sin salarlo, puedes seguir estos pasos: 1. Calienta una sartén antiadherente a fuego medio-bajo. 2. Añade unas gotas de aceite vegetal o mantequilla a la sartén y deja que se derrita y se caliente. 3. Rompe con cuidado el huevo en un bol aparte. 4. Asegúrate de que la yema y la clara estén intactas. 5. Desliza suavemente el huevo en la sartén. 6. Cocina el huevo durante aproximadamente 2-3 minutos, hasta que la clara se vuelva opaca y la yema aún esté líquida. 7. Puedes cubrir la sartén con una tapa para ayudar a cocinar la parte superior del huevo, si lo deseas. 8. Utiliza una espátula para deslizar con cuidado el huevo frito en un plato. 9. Si deseas sazonar el huevo, puedes agregar especias o condimentos adicionales después de cocinarlo, como pimienta, hierbas o salsas. Recuerda que si no deseas usar sal, puedes experimentar con diferentes sabores y condimentos para mejorar el sabor de tu huevo frito.
